HTML Injection in the public subscription form in maalfer MailerUp before 1.1.3 allows unauthenticated remote attackers to have the application send a message carrying arbitrary HTML, to an attacker-chosen address and from the form owner's configured sending identity, via the firstname field of the subscription request, which is interpolated unescaped into the double opt-in verification email.
